TATA Showrooms and Dealers in Jagtial
TATA dealership network ranks at no.1 for total number of car dealers and showrooms in Jagtial .
There are 1 authorized TATA dealer and showrooms in Jagtial .
Dealership Name
Address
NIZAMABAD ROAD,, OPP. GUEST HOUSE